1. Problem Description

We are asked to solve the following system of equations:
5x+y=145x + y = 14
2xy=72x - y = 7
We need to determine if the system has a solution, infinitely many solutions, or no solution. If there is a unique solution, we need to provide the ordered pair (x,y)(x, y).

2. Solution Steps

We can solve this system of equations using the elimination method. Add the two equations together:
(5x+y)+(2xy)=14+7(5x + y) + (2x - y) = 14 + 7
7x=217x = 21
x=217x = \frac{21}{7}
x=3x = 3
Now, substitute the value of xx into the first equation to solve for yy:
5(3)+y=145(3) + y = 14
15+y=1415 + y = 14
y=1415y = 14 - 15
y=1y = -1
So, the solution is x=3x = 3 and y=1y = -1. Therefore, the ordered pair is (3,1)(3, -1).
To check the solution, substitute x=3x = 3 and y=1y = -1 into the second equation:
2(3)(1)=72(3) - (-1) = 7
6+1=76 + 1 = 7
7=77 = 7
The solution is correct.

3. Final Answer

The solution to this system is (3,1)(3, -1).
